Absorption chilling systems
Absorption cooling systems are energy-efficient chillers and heating solutions that use heat sources such as steam, hot water, thermic fluid, exhaust gases, or other fuels to produce chilled or hot water for industrial and commercial applications. These systems reduce dependency on grid electricity and help lower operational costs while minimizing carbon footprint.
Types:
- Steam-Driven Chillers: Driven by saturated steam from boilers, processes, cogeneration plants, or turbines. Available in single-effect, double-effect, and triple-effect configurations depending on heat source temperature. Used in process cooling and space cooling applications
- Hot Water-Driven Chillers: Utilize low, medium, or high-temperature hot water as the heat source for driving single or double effect VAM chillers for process or space cooling.
- Thermic Fluid-Driven Chillers: Operates using high temperature thermic fluid as a heat source for driving double or triple effect VAM chillers process and space cooling.
- Waste heat Driven Operates using waste heat as a heat source from flue gas of incinerator or any other sources for process and space cooling.
- Oil/ Gas Fired: Operates using direct oil/ gas burner firing as a heat source for the VAM Chillers to generate chilled water for process and space cooling.
